William Woodsend Memorial Homes, Derby Road
Until earlier this year, the building was virtually hidden behind a screen of trees and tall shrubs, but can now be seen in its full form.
The group of 6 almshouses was founded by local builder William Woodsend in 1913. The original charity ran out of funds in 2007, since when the homes have been in the care of the Nottingham Community Housing Association.

Fanum House (former AA offices) on Derby Road
When I came to live in Nottingham in the late 1970s, this was still the regional offices of the Automobile Association (AA). The AA used the name Fanum House for most of its offices, Fanum being the call sign of the Association. Currently the NEMS Treatment Centre.
